    Opportunity Information:

    Sutter East Bay Medical Group (SEBMG) is seeking to hire a full-time movement disorders and neurodegenerative physician to join an established group of Neurologists providing Neurology services in 2 East Bay Medical Centers. The SEBMG Neurology Department provides 24/7 coverage for ER and hospital inpatients. This includes coverage for a comprehensive stroke center.

     

    SEBMG is a rapidly growing multi-specialty medical group whose physicians and advanced practice clinicians work in 10 care centers and 4 hospitals in the San Francisco East Bay. SEBMG is affiliated with Sutter East Bay Medical Foundation, a not-for-profit health care organization providing operational and administrative support to the medical group.

     

    Position details:

    Care for a large number of patients with Parkinson’s disease as well as other movement disorders.

    Deep brain stimulator programming, neurotoxin injections for dystonia, use of subcutaneous medication pumps.

    Assist in management of patients with dementia of various causes.

    Community Information:

    Berkeley is a vibrant and dynamic city that is consummately Californian in setting, international in cultural outlook, and filled with superb restaurants, shops, theaters, and cafes. Berkeley has a creative scene that extends from the performing and visual to the culinary arts. In the East Bay, Berkeley is a stylish arts and entertainment destination. Berkeley is a town with live theater and music almost every night and its theatrical and cultural venues keep the arts front and center, citywide and year-round. Berkeley is also known for its food. Berkeley is passionate about cuisine, and it shows on the menus of the city's innovative, influential restaurants, inside the dozens of specialty food stores and stands that line its avenues, and at the trio of weekly farmers markets in town. With so many cultural and culinary experiences to savor indoors, Berkeley also has many ways to enjoy the great outdoors. The city extends from San Francisco Bay into a forested coastal range, offering hiking and biking trails that run along the bay and up into the city's landmark regional parks. People can enjoy sailing, rock climbing, kayaking, windsurfing, skateboarding, golf, and beautiful gardens. Berkeley is also careful to honor and celebrate its past with dozens of historic monuments and architectural treasures. For sports fans, Berkeley is home to the Cal Bears and within easy reach of a number of professional sports teams, including the 2022 National Champions Golden State Warriors, Oakland A's, San Francisco Giants, and San Francisco 49ers.
